Cognizant Technology Solutions Achieves Great Place To Work® Certification in 31 Countries

Last updated: March 17, 2026
Taurigo

Cognizant Technology Solutions Corp (NASDAQ: CTSH) has announced a significant achievement, earning the prestigious Great Place To Work® Certification™ in 31 countries, which represents approximately 98% of its global employee population. This certification is a testament to the company's commitment to fostering a positive work environment based on employee feedback regarding their workplace experiences.

3. Recognition and Awards

The Great Place To Work® Certification adds to Cognizant's growing list of accolades, which includes being named on *TIME's* World’s Best Companies list, *Forbes'* World’s Best Employers list, and *Newsweek's* rankings for America’s Greatest Workplaces, particularly in the tech sector and for Gen Z. These honors reflect Cognizant’s ongoing commitment to creating a supportive and inclusive workplace culture.

5. About Great Place To Work® Certification™

The Great Place To Work® Certification™ is regarded as a definitive recognition of an employer of choice, awarded based solely on employee feedback about their workplace experience. It serves as a global benchmark for identifying and acknowledging outstanding employee experiences, with over 10,000 companies participating annually across 60 countries.
